Output 886ce2469083a56178559a03d2a38f3c7629ecab61374de676514e11201bbf6d:0

value
156233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8a8e951d89dbd3e9b9a98d0fe04395b93cf744 OP_EQUAL
address
3DE73pZtW5XjYGc8vD8ntJs3kP95CmPG1N
transaction
886ce2469083a56178559a03d2a38f3c7629ecab61374de676514e11201bbf6d
spent
true